Major Sources of Noise Pollution

Noise pollution is the presence of excessive or disturbing sound that has a harmful impact on human health and the environment. Four major sources of noise pollution are:

1. Traffic Noise:

This is the most common source of noise pollution in urban areas. It includes the sound from vehicles like cars, buses, trucks, and motorcycles.

2. Industrial Noise:

Machinery, generators, and manufacturing processes in factories and industrial plants produce high levels of noise.

3. Construction Noise:

The sound from construction activities, such as drilling, demolition, and the operation of heavy machinery like bulldozers and cranes, is a significant source of noise.

4. Social and Household Sources:

Loud music from events or neighbours, public address systems, and noise from household appliances like vacuum cleaners, mixers, and washing machines contribute to noise pollution.
